Transaction 416679697a67366878707a2e595af1cc0eec5f9878724e0061e28da174cd0427
1 Input
2 Outputs
- 416679697a67366878707a2e595af1cc0eec5f9878724e0061e28da174cd0427:0
- 416679697a67366878707a2e595af1cc0eec5f9878724e0061e28da174cd0427:1
value 33367849
address 3KtZUVZByJQuG1cx8WiBrfogUWgAhH2Xx3
value 2347933483
address 1JTNWeFpARS4gwJ9fSunpTdD4kkSNA73mW